Reference documentation for deal.II version 9.1.0-pre
Public Member Functions | Public Attributes | List of all members
ArpackSolver::AdditionalData Struct Reference

#include <deal.II/lac/arpack_solver.h>

Public Member Functions

 AdditionalData (const unsigned int number_of_arnoldi_vectors=15, const WhichEigenvalues eigenvalue_of_interest=largest_magnitude, const bool symmetric=false)
 

Public Attributes

const unsigned int number_of_arnoldi_vectors
 
const WhichEigenvalues eigenvalue_of_interest
 
const bool symmetric
 

Detailed Description

Standardized data struct to pipe additional data to the solver.

Definition at line 228 of file arpack_solver.h.

Constructor & Destructor Documentation

ArpackSolver::AdditionalData::AdditionalData ( const unsigned int  number_of_arnoldi_vectors = 15,
const WhichEigenvalues  eigenvalue_of_interest = largest_magnitude,
const bool  symmetric = false 
)
inlineexplicit

Constructor. By default, set the number of Arnoldi vectors (Lanczos vectors if the problem is symmetric) to 15. Set the solver to find the eigenvalues of largest magnitude for a non-symmetric problem).

Definition at line 458 of file arpack_solver.h.

Member Data Documentation

const unsigned int ArpackSolver::AdditionalData::number_of_arnoldi_vectors

Number of Arnoldi/Lanczos vectors. This number should be less than the size of the problem but greater than 2 times the number of eigenvalues (or n_eigenvalues if it is set) plus one.

Definition at line 245 of file arpack_solver.h.

const WhichEigenvalues ArpackSolver::AdditionalData::eigenvalue_of_interest

Specify the eigenvalues of interest.

Definition at line 250 of file arpack_solver.h.

const bool ArpackSolver::AdditionalData::symmetric

Specify if the problem is symmetric or not.

Definition at line 255 of file arpack_solver.h.


The documentation for this struct was generated from the following file: